Best Times To Visit Dubrovnik's Attractions

Timing your visits can greatly enhance your experience in Dubrovnik.

City Walls
Visit early in the morning or late afternoon for fewer crowds and cooler temperatures.
Lovrijenac Fortress
Late afternoon offers stunning sunset views without the daytime rush.
Stradun Street
Early mornings are best to enjoy a peaceful stroll before shops open.

Dubrovnik Weather: What to Expect Year-Round

Dubrovnik enjoys a Mediterranean climate, characterized by warm summers and mild winters, making it inviting for travelers year-round. Late spring and early fall typically offer the best weather for exploring, as temperatures are pleasant and crowds are lighter.

🚌 Traveling by bus from Zagreb to Dubrovnik is a convenient and scenic journey that takes approximately 8 hours and 15 minutes. The direct bus service operated by FlixBus runs every four hours, providing daily connections between these two popular Croatian cities. 🌴 The route covers a distance of 474 km, offering travelers a chance to enjoy the beautiful landscapes of Croatia along the way. With affordable ticket prices ranging from €6 to €55, taking the bus from Zagreb to Dubrovnik is a budget-friendly option for exploring this stunning country. 🌞 Make the most of your trip by sitting back and relaxing during the comfortable 8-hour bus ride with FlixBus.
Departure Point
Zagreb station
Arrival Point
Dubrovnik bus station
Useful tips for bus travellers
• Before your trip, check the FlixBus schedule from Zagreb to Dubrovnik on their official website FlixBus to confirm departure times and potential delays, as buses operate every four hours.
• Consider bringing snacks and drinks, as the journey takes approximately 8h 15m, and while there may be stops, options might be limited along the way; pack something heartier to make the trip more enjoyable.
• Upon arriving at the Dubrovnik bus station, be prepared to navigate to the Old Town; the station is about 3 km from the city center, and you can easily catch a local bus (Line 1A or 1B) or opt for a taxi right outside the station for a direct transfer.
